Title of article :
A Novel Synthesis of Highly Branched-Alkyl Aryl Ketones Using the Conjugate Addition of the Gilman Lithio Cuprate to (beta)-Methylthio-(alpha),(beta)-unsaturated Ketones: Abnormal Reactivity of the Intermediary Enolates toward Molecular Oxygen

Abstract :
In order to synthesize highly branched-alkyl aryl ketones, l-(methylthio)-1-alken-2-yl phenyl ketones were subjected to the reaction with lithium dialkylcuprate. The high reactivity of an intermediary enolate toward molecular oxygen was found to give (alpha)hydroperoxy ketones.
